Originally Posted by Overboost
This means we'll see more info on the 2012 as early as the LA auto show, if not Detroit.
That's been par for the course for the last couple of years, no reason to change it.
Seems to work and allows them to stagger models over the 3 shows, as well as ramp up prior to the busy season.

2010s were shown in LA first.
2011s were shown in LA first (V6) and Detroit (GT) and GT500/SVT in NY or Chicago.
2012s will probably be no different, and I doubt the 2013s will be either.
Keep in mind if there's an SE, no one said one way or another if it will be available at launch or not.
